Philippians 4:19

Definition: But my God shall supply all your need according to his riches in glory by Christ Jesus.


Explanation: Okay, let’s break down this beautiful verse from Philippians 4:19: “But my God shall supply all your need according to his riches in glory by Christ Jesus.” Here's a simple explanation: Basically, it means: God loves you and wants to help you. He has a huge amount of strength and power – that’s “riches in glory” – and He’s willing to use it to help you when you face challenges or difficulties. Let’s unpack it further: "But my God shall supply all your need..." This is saying that God does have the ability to meet your needs. It's not just about having enough money; it’s about having everything you need for happiness, peace, and a good life – whether it’s emotional support, guidance, or simply a sense of being loved. "...according to his riches in glory..." This is really important! "Riches" here doesn't mean material wealth. It means God’s power, His love, and His grace – things that are far greater than anything we can earn or possess ourselves. “In glory” signifies a shining, powerful display of His goodness. "...by Christ Jesus." This is the key part. Jesus Christ (the Son of God) is the center of this promise. He’s not just helping you; He's providing for you through His sacrifice and love. He paid the price for your sins, offering forgiveness and a way to be reconciled with God. In short, it’s a message of hope and assurance: Even when we feel lost, overwhelmed, or struggling, God is in control and He has a plan for us. He's ready to supply all our needs – both material and emotional – through the power of Jesus Christ. Think of it like this: You’re facing a difficult situation. God offers you strength and guidance, just as He would offer it to Himself.
